In Jude 17-23 Jude shifts from piling up examples of false teachers from the Old Testament to a series of practical exhortations that flow from apostolic instruction. He preserves for us what may well have been part of the apostolic catechism for the first generation of Christ-followers. In these instructions Jude exhorts the believer to deal with 3 different groups of people: scoffers who are "devoid of the Spirit", believers who have come under the influence of scoffers and believers who are so entrenched in false teaching that they need rescue and pose some real spiritual risk for the rescuer. In all of this Jude emphasizes Jesus' call to rescue straying sheep, leaving the 99 safely behind and pursuing the 1.

What does / did Passover mean (remember?)
The passing over of the death angel at a final judgment on Egypt, that freed
Israel‘s descendants from horrible slavery.
One of few festivals commanded to be held each year: a lamb was slain
and a meal of remembrance shared.
Jesus was THIS Meal in the foretold New Covenant of GREAT Deliverance!
Why didn‘t He share in it? Consider Nazarite vows, yet to be fulfilled
